5.19.0-1007-allwinner: screen buffer not completely displayed

Bug #2007857 reported by Heinrich Schuchardt
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
linux-allwinner (Ubuntu)
New
Undecided
Unassigned

Bug Description

I have installed the Kinetic preinstalled image on the Nezha board and upgraded it.

With the 5.19 kernel the HDMI console output uses a larger font. Not all columns and not all lines of the screen buffer are visible. So when reaching the lower end of the HDMI output you start typing in the dark. At least 20 lines of output are invisible. At least 80 columns on the right side are not displayed.

This renders the HDMI console unusable.

$ cat /sys/class/drm/card0-HDMI-A-1/modes
1024x768
800x600
800x600
848x480
640x480

The 1920x1080 mode is not displayed.

The screen is actually running in 1024x768 mode while the screen buffer assumes 1920x1080.

With the 5.17 allwinner kernel the problem did not exist.

ProblemType: Bug
DistroRelease: Ubuntu 22.10
Package: linux-image-5.19.0-1007-allwinner 5.19.0-1007.7
ProcVersionSignature: Ubuntu 5.19.0-1007.7-allwinner 5.19.17
Uname: Linux 5.19.0-1007-allwinner riscv64
ApportVersion: 2.23.1-0ubuntu3
Architecture: riscv64
CasperMD5CheckResult: unknown
Date: Mon Feb 20 14:21:12 2023
ProcCpuinfoMinimal:
 processor : 0
 hart : 0
 isa : rv64imafdc
 mmu : sv39
 uarch : thead,c906
ProcEnviron:
 TERM=vt220
 PATH=(custom, no user)
 LANG=C.UTF-8
 SHELL=/bin/bash
SourcePackage: linux-allwinner
UpgradeStatus: No upgrade log present (probably fresh install)
---
ProblemType: Bug
ApportVersion: 2.23.1-0ubuntu3
Architecture: riscv64
CasperMD5CheckResult: unknown
DistroRelease: Ubuntu 22.10
Package: linux-allwinner 5.19.0.1007.7
PackageArchitecture: riscv64
ProcCpuinfoMinimal:
 processor : 0
 hart : 0
 isa : rv64imafdc
 mmu : sv39
 uarch : thead,c906
ProcEnviron:
 TERM=vt220
 PATH=(custom, no user)
 LANG=C.UTF-8
 SHELL=/bin/bash
ProcVersionSignature: Ubuntu 5.19.0-1007.7-allwinner 5.19.17
Tags: kinetic uec-images
Uname: Linux 5.19.0-1007-allwinner riscv64
UpgradeStatus: No upgrade log present (probably fresh install)
UserGroups: N/A
_MarkForUpload: True

Revision history for this message
Heinrich Schuchardt (xypron) wrote :
Revision history for this message
Heinrich Schuchardt (xypron) wrote : Dependencies.txt

apport information

tags: added: apport-collected
description: updated
Revision history for this message
Heinrich Schuchardt (xypron) wrote :

$ edid-decode /sys/class/drm/card0-HDMI-A-1/edid
EDID of '/sys/class/drm/card0-HDMI-A-1/edid' was empty.

Revision history for this message
Heinrich Schuchardt (xypron) wrote :
Download full text (6.3 KiB)

$ sudo ./edid-rw 1 | edid-decode
edid-decode (hex):

00 ff ff ff ff ff ff 00 22 70 00 00 00 00 00 00
05 1f 01 03 80 22 13 78 ea da e5 95 5d 59 94 29
24 50 54 bf ef 80 d1 c0 b3 00 a9 40 a9 c0 81 80
81 40 81 00 81 c0 1a 36 80 a0 70 38 1f 40 30 20
25 00 58 c1 10 00 00 1a 00 00 00 ff 00 0a 20 20
20 20 20 20 20 20 20 20 20 20 00 00 00 fd 00 38
4b 1e 51 12 00 0a 20 20 20 20 20 20 00 00 00 fc
00 48 4c 31 36 32 43 50 42 0a 20 20 20 20 01 52

02 03 22 f2 4c 90 1f 05 14 04 13 12 16 03 02 07
01 23 09 07 07 83 01 00 00 65 03 0c 00 10 00 e2
00 4f 8c 0a d0 8a 20 e0 2d 10 10 3e 96 00 58 c1
10 00 00 18 01 1d 80 18 71 1c 16 20 58 2c 25 00
58 c1 10 00 00 9e 02 3a 80 18 71 38 2d 40 58 2c
45 00 58 c1 10 00 00 1e 01 1d 80 d0 72 1c 16 20
10 2c 25 80 58 c1 10 00 00 9e 00 00 00 00 00 00
00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 05

----------------

Block 0, Base EDID:
  EDID Structure Version & Revision: 1.3
  Vendor & Product Identification:
    Manufacturer: HSP
    Model: 0
    Made in: week 5 of 2021
  Basic Display Parameters & Features:
    Digital display
    Maximum image size: 34 cm x 19 cm
    Gamma: 2.20
    DPMS levels: Standby Suspend Off
    RGB color display
    First detailed timing is the preferred timing
  Color Characteristics:
    Red : 0.5849, 0.3642
    Green: 0.3496, 0.5800
    Blue : 0.1630, 0.1425
    White: 0.3134, 0.3291
  Established Timings I & II:
    IBM : 720x400 70.081663 Hz 9:5 31.467 kHz 28.320000 MHz
    DMT 0x04: 640x480 59.940476 Hz 4:3 31.469 kHz 25.175000 MHz
    Apple : 640x480 66.666667 Hz 4:3 35.000 kHz 30.240000 MHz
    DMT 0x05: 640x480 72.808802 Hz 4:3 37.861 kHz 31.500000 MHz
    DMT 0x06: 640x480 75.000000 Hz 4:3 37.500 kHz 31.500000 MHz
    DMT 0x08: 800x600 56.250000 Hz 4:3 35.156 kHz 36.000000 MHz
    DMT 0x09: 800x600 60.316541 Hz 4:3 37.879 kHz 40.000000 MHz
    DMT 0x0a: 800x600 72.187572 Hz 4:3 48.077 kHz 50.000000 MHz
    DMT 0x0b: 800x600 75.000000 Hz 4:3 46.875 kHz 49.500000 MHz
    Apple : 832x624 74.551266 Hz 4:3 49.726 kHz 57.284000 MHz
    DMT 0x10: 1024x768 60.003840 Hz 4:3 48.363 kHz 65.000000 MHz
    DMT 0x11: 1024x768 70.069359 Hz 4:3 56.476 kHz 75.000000 MHz
    DMT 0x12: 1024x768 75.028582 Hz 4:3 60.023 kHz 78.750000 MHz
    DMT 0x24: 1280x1024 75.024675 Hz 5:4 79.976 kHz 135.000000 MHz
    Apple : 1152x870 75.061550 Hz 192:145 68.681 kHz 100.000000 MHz
  Standard Timings:
    DMT 0x52: 1920x1080 60.000000 Hz 16:9 67.500 kHz 148.500000 MHz
    DMT 0x3a: 1680x1050 59.954250 Hz 16:10 65.290 kHz 146.250000 MHz
    DMT 0x33: 1600x1200 60.000000 Hz 4:3 75.000 kHz 162.000000 MHz
    DMT 0x53: 1600x900 60.000000 Hz 16:9 60.000 kHz 108.000000 MHz (RB)
    DMT 0x23: 1280x1024 60.019740 Hz 5:4 63.981 kHz 108.000000 MHz
    DMT 0x20: 1280x960 60.000000 Hz 4:3 60.000 kHz 108.000000 MHz
    DMT 0x1c: 1280x800 59.810326 Hz 16:10 49.702 kHz 83.500000 MHz
    DMT 0x55: 1280x720 60.000000 Hz 16:9 45.00...

Read more...

Revision history for this message
Ubuntu QA Website (ubuntuqa) wrote :

This bug has been reported on the Ubuntu ISO testing tracker.

A list of all reports related to this bug can be found here:
https://iso.qa.ubuntu.com/qatracker/reports/bugs/2007857

tags: added: iso-testing
Revision history for this message
Heinrich Schuchardt (xypron) wrote :

The same error still occurs with Linux 5.19.0-1015-allwinner.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.